Robert H. ALBERS, formerly of Chesaning, passed away September 14, 2017, age 82, at the Saginaw Geriatrics Home. His Funeral Mass was celebrated St. Peter Parish Catholic Church, Chesaning. Rev. Fr. William GRUDEN officiated. Burial followed at Wildwood Cemetery, Chesaning. Robert was born in St. Charles, Michigan on November 10, 1934, the son of Henry W. and Mary Barbara (ZUZULA) ALBERS. Robert was a US Army Veteran. He served from 1953 to 1956 in Europe during the time of the Korean War. He married Pauline P. MILLS on July 18, 1959. They were married over 40 years before she preceded him in death on December 21, 1999. Robert was a retired GM production worker. He had worked 30½ years at the Fisher Body Plant on Coldwater Road, Flint. He was a member of U.A.W. Local 326, Chesaning Knights of Columbus Council 2943, the Chesaning American Legion Post 212, and the Owosso Eagles. He enjoyed playing baseball, especially on the American Legion league, and football. Robert had played baseball and softball since he was nine years old and was very athletic well into his 70's. Those left to cherish his memory include his son, four stepchildren, a stepdaughter-in-law, 15 grandchildren, 23 great-grandchildren, one sister, nieces and nephews, and other loving family and friends. He was preceded in death by his parents; his beloved wife, Pauline; a stepson, Ronald GIBSON; and his brother, Jim ALBERS.
